"EVERYTHING HE SAID IS NOT TRUE"! SAYS RUBRO NEGRO FAN ATTACKED BY MARCOS BRAZ

Leandro Campos held a press conference this Friday afternoon (22)

On the afternoon of this Friday (22), Rubro Negro fan, Leandro Campos, who was attacked by Marcos Braz in a shopping mall in Rio de Janeiro, held a press conference and told his version of the case that went viral last night. Tuesday (19).

Leandro said that he never threatened Flamengo's vice president of football. He also says that it was Marcos Braz who carried out the attack and that he never saw the councilor's daughter in the store. The fan Rubro Negro also said that everything Marcos said is not true.

"Practically everything Marcos Braz said is not true. It is not true that I threatened him, that I was upset, that I look like a psychopath. At no point did he say anything to me, he already started attacking. I didn't see his daughter. At no point was she in the store," said Leandro Campos, a Flamengo fan involved in a fight with Marcos Braz in mall.


In the press conference held by Marcos Braz this Thursday afternoon (21), Flamengo's vice president of football said that Leandro had made threats to him and his daughter and that the Rubro Negro fan was following him into the store. In the version told to the police, the councilor omitted these threats.


"You have to believe me, I was threatened with death alongside my 14-year-old daughter. My daughter was also threatened," said Marcos Braz at a press conference this Thursday afternoon ( 21). The case is being investigated by the 16th Police Station of Rio de Janeiro.

Carlinhos is needled after poor performance in Flamengo x Vasco

The club turns on the alert

Carlinhos' performance in the last classic between Flamengoand Vasco, played on Sunday, has generated a wave of criticism and questions from the red and black fans. The striker, who entered the field in the 18th minute of the second half, replacing Bruno Henrique, played a discreet role and ended up failing to help the team in one of the most decisive moments of the match.

The classic, as always, was a game intense and highly anticipated by both fans, with great weight for the championship table and the morale of the teams. However, Carlinhos' entry, which lasted just 27 minutes, was considered below expectations, especially in a scenario where Flamengo was looking for a victory to distance itself from its rivals.

FLAMENGO HAS A DEFICIENCY IN THE CHAMPIONSHIP < /b>

During the 27 minutes he was on the field, Carlinhos barely appeared, failing to influence the game as expected. The player only touched the ball a few times, did not create clear scoring chances and also did not help efficiently in the defensive system. With an apathetic performance, the striker ended up becoming a target of frustration for the fans, who expected more from a player who, at other times, had already demonstrated the potential to be decisive.

The lack of offensive participation was a of the main points raised by critics. In a game that required creativity and boldness to break through the Vasco blockade, Carlinhos was unable to find spaces or impose his presence as a constant threat to the opponent's goal. In classics, where every detail makes a difference, this lack of protagonism weighed even more.


The replacement of Bruno Henrique by Carlinhoswas also a factor that generated discussion. Bruno Henrique, although he was not having a brilliant performance, is a player recognized for his ability to decide games, especially in big confrontations. His departure 18 minutes into the second half was justified by the coaching staff as part of the planning to spare the athlete, who recently returned from injury.

Tite says he is obsessed with the Rubro-Negro "dna", the coach tied the match between Flamengo and Vasco in a bitter way

After taking charge of Flamengo, Tite, former coach of the Brazilian national team, made it clear that he is quickly adapting to the club's culture. In recent statements, he highlighted Rubro-Negro's striking characteristic: the incessant search for all possible titles. According to the coach, this spirit of intense competition is something that he not only admires, but is also incorporating into his own work philosophy.

Tite, known for his meticulous and results-focused work, revealed that the Transition to Flamengo involves constant learning, especially in relation to the club's winning mentality. "Flamengo has this culture of fighting for every title. There is no focus on just one competition, the goal is to win everything within reach", he explained.


THE COACH WANTS A COMPETITIVE STYLE

This characteristic is notable in Flamengoin recent years, which has won several important competitions, such as the Brazilian Championship and the Copa Libertadores. Tite, accustomed to pressure and the need for results, states that this mentality is something he is adopting in his day-to-day life at the club. “I see this culture, and this is what we are doing. Flamengo has this requirement, and I am a coach who likes this type of challenge.”

Although Tite has an established career, with successful spells at clubs such as Corinthians and the Brazilian national team, Flamengo represents a new experience for the coach. He is now at the helm of a team that has traditionally had fans calling for victories in every competition they compete in, something he sees as a positive challenge.


"You have to learn every day Even with the experience I have, here I realize that there are very high expectations, but at the same time that's what makes you grow", commented the coach. For him, working at a club that maintains such a high level of demand motivates him to always seek the best.

Law student speaks out after Jojo Todynho's attack at college in Rio

The singer was reported to the MP-RJ and will have to pay R$5,000 in basic food baskets

Law student Gabriela Nascimento accuses Jojo Todynho of having assaulted her. In this way, she detailed how the fight began that led to the singer being denounced by the Public Ministry of Rio. According to the young woman, the confusion began in the classroom.

“A student asked if she had gone to class and I I replied no. Afterwards, I realized that she was and said yes. When the class ended, she came to me and asked why I wanted to know if she was going to class or not going to class”, the presenter's classmate told Record.

Gabriela claims to have felt embarrassed by Jojo's approach, who continued to argue outside the college: “I was going to go straight past and go home, but when I was passing by, she was on the stairs and said: 'Gossip girl'. And we started an argument”, she said.

“I was very coerced because it was crowded, everyone was looking at me, she was coming at me with her finger in my face and shouting. I got nervous and started talking loud too. That's when she put her finger in my face, I told her to take it off several times. When I pulled away, she came and slapped me”, concluded Gabriela.

JOJO IS BEING DENOUNCED IN THE MP-RJ

After the confusion, the singer was indicted by the MP-RJ. Gabriela filed a lawsuit against Jojo, as she claims to have been attacked by her in the argument. Furthermore, witnesses and security cameras would have corroborated this version of the story, resulting in the complaint.


According to information from the Quem portal, in the MP-RJ's criminal transaction proposal, Jojo Todynho will have to pay R$5,000.00 in basic food baskets, including cleaning food products. Payment can be made in up to five installments. In addition, community services were provided for a period of 80 hours, which must be completed within a maximum of 90 days.
